- Goat and Wagon Picture
- Young boy sitting in a wagon harnessed to a goat. Traveling photographers in the 1920's and early 1930's would occassionally go out and photograph children in small carts that were harnessed to goats.
- I. M. Terrell High School, Fort Worth
- Graduating class of 1921 on steps of Fort Worth Colored School. School later renamed I.M. Terrell.
- I. M. Terrell High School, Fort Worth
- Fort Worth Colored High School. High School for blacks. The school was later named I.M. Terrell
